El Ranchito

336 Dahlonega St 30040-2410 Cumming Georgia USA
  • Profile: El Ranchito is a Eating and drinking places company located at Cumming, Georgia USA, address is 336 Dahlonega St, Cumming 30040-2410 GA, postcode is 30040-2410
Please share as much information as you can about El Ranchito so other users can benefit from your comment.